I'm looking form confirmation on whether or not you can use a non-websense or secure computing Proxy server with the url-filter option on FWSM/ASA code. The documentation specifically states those vendors, but I have seen a few posts referencing Squid, but none confirm that you can use the url-filter command and point it to a server like Sophos or Ironport and have it work. Does anyone have any experience with this? Thanks in advance.

Only Websense/Secure Computing (N2H2) are officially supported:

There are other vendors software that does work, however from the ASA standpoint they are either websense or smartfilter (n2h2). These other vendors take in the websense format and process the packets. Its lying to the ASA basically.
